Wart Removal With Tea Tree Oil: The Facts

Tea tree oil has been used since the ancient times for various diseases and since then it has been made widely available because of its very powerful effects. This product came from the aborigines of Australia who then extracted the oil from the leaves of a tree. At that time, they boiled the leaves to cure various ailments including cough, infectious diseases and wounds. Legend says that the first to name the tea tree is Captain James Cook and the first to have done successful studies is Dr. A. Penfold. However, it was also during that time when Penicillin came out and became the first wonder drug and so tea tree oil was quickly forgotten.

Wart Removal With Tea Tree Oil: How To Apply

Application becomes the next crucial step in wart removal with tea tree oil. One must meticulously follow the steps since proper application of the herbal remedy.

The process of application is different from one skin ailment to another. Others may require drinking of the boiled concoction, while some require crushed leaves directly placed on top of the wounded area. For warts, drops from a tea tree oil extract should be applied once or twice a day. After every application, it must be covered with bandage for faster healing of the wart.
